/external/scrypt/lib/crypto/ |
D | crypto_scrypt-neon-salsa208.h | 15 const uint32x4_t abab = {-1,0,-1,0}; in salsa20_8_intrinsic() 26 uint32x4_t x0x5x10x15; in salsa20_8_intrinsic() 27 uint32x4_t x12x1x6x11; in salsa20_8_intrinsic() 28 uint32x4_t x8x13x2x7; in salsa20_8_intrinsic() 29 uint32x4_t x4x9x14x3; in salsa20_8_intrinsic() 31 uint32x4_t x0x1x10x11; in salsa20_8_intrinsic() 32 uint32x4_t x12x13x6x7; in salsa20_8_intrinsic() 33 uint32x4_t x8x9x2x3; in salsa20_8_intrinsic() 34 uint32x4_t x4x5x14x15; in salsa20_8_intrinsic() 36 uint32x4_t x0x1x2x3; in salsa20_8_intrinsic() [all …]
|
/external/clang/test/CodeGen/ |
D | aarch64-neon-intrinsics.c | 111 uint32x4_t test_vaddq_u32(uint32x4_t v1, uint32x4_t v2) { in test_vaddq_u32() 223 uint32x4_t test_vsubq_u32(uint32x4_t v1, uint32x4_t v2) { in test_vsubq_u32() 308 uint32x4_t test_vmulq_u32(uint32x4_t v1, uint32x4_t v2) { in test_vmulq_u32() 417 uint32x4_t test_vmlaq_u32(uint32x4_t v1, uint32x4_t v2, uint32x4_t v3) { in test_vmlaq_u32() 505 uint32x4_t test_vmlsq_u32(uint32x4_t v1, uint32x4_t v2, uint32x4_t v3) { in test_vmlsq_u32() 659 uint32x4_t test_vabaq_u32(uint32x4_t v1, uint32x4_t v2, uint32x4_t v3) { in test_vabaq_u32() 737 uint32x4_t test_vabdq_u32(uint32x4_t v1, uint32x4_t v2) { in test_vabdq_u32() 834 int32x4_t test_vbslq_s32(uint32x4_t v1, int32x4_t v2, int32x4_t v3) { in test_vbslq_s32() 858 int32x4_t test_vbslq_u32(uint32x4_t v1, int32x4_t v2, int32x4_t v3) { in test_vbslq_u32() 870 float32x4_t test_vbslq_f32(uint32x4_t v1, float32x4_t v2, float32x4_t v3) { in test_vbslq_f32() [all …]
|
D | arm_neon_intrinsics.c | 77 uint32x4_t test_vabaq_u32(uint32x4_t a, uint32x4_t b, uint32x4_t c) { in test_vabaq_u32() 108 uint32x4_t test_vabal_u16(uint32x4_t a, uint16x4_t b, uint16x4_t c) { in test_vabal_u16() 193 uint32x4_t test_vabdq_u32(uint32x4_t a, uint32x4_t b) { in test_vabdq_u32() 230 uint32x4_t test_vabdl_u16(uint16x4_t a, uint16x4_t b) { in test_vabdl_u16() 388 uint32x4_t test_vaddq_u32(uint32x4_t a, uint32x4_t b) { in test_vaddq_u32() 425 uint16x4_t test_vaddhn_u32(uint32x4_t a, uint32x4_t b) { in test_vaddhn_u32() 462 uint32x4_t test_vaddl_u16(uint16x4_t a, uint16x4_t b) { in test_vaddl_u16() 499 uint32x4_t test_vaddw_u16(uint32x4_t a, uint16x4_t b) { in test_vaddw_u16() 596 uint32x4_t test_vandq_u32(uint32x4_t a, uint32x4_t b) { in test_vandq_u32() 693 uint32x4_t test_vbicq_u32(uint32x4_t a, uint32x4_t b) { in test_vbicq_u32() [all …]
|
D | arm-neon-vget.c | 39 uint32x2_t low_u32(uint32x4_t a) { in low_u32() 95 uint32x2_t high_u32(uint32x4_t a) { in high_u32()
|
/external/scrypt/patches/ |
D | arm-neon.patch | 21 + const uint32x4_t abab = {-1,0,-1,0}; 32 + uint32x4_t x0x5x10x15; 33 + uint32x4_t x12x1x6x11; 34 + uint32x4_t x8x13x2x7; 35 + uint32x4_t x4x9x14x3; 37 + uint32x4_t x0x1x10x11; 38 + uint32x4_t x12x13x6x7; 39 + uint32x4_t x8x9x2x3; 40 + uint32x4_t x4x5x14x15; 42 + uint32x4_t x0x1x2x3; [all …]
|
/external/chromium_org/third_party/openssl/openssl/crypto/chacha/ |
D | chacha_vec.c | 82 #define ROTV1(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,1) 83 #define ROTV2(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,2) 84 #define ROTV3(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,3) 91 #define ROTW7(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,7),(uint32x4_t)x,25) 92 #define ROTW8(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,8),(uint32x4_t)x,24) 93 #define ROTW12(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,12),(uint32x4_t)x,20)
|
/external/chromium_org/third_party/skia/src/opts/ |
D | SkBlurImage_opts_neon.cpp | 43 const uint32x4_t scale = vdupq_n_u32((1 << 24) / kernelSize); in SkBoxBlur_NEON() 44 const uint32x4_t half = vdupq_n_u32(1 << 23); in SkBoxBlur_NEON() 46 uint32x4_t sum = vdupq_n_u32(0); in SkBoxBlur_NEON() 57 uint32x4_t result = vmlaq_u32(half, sum, scale); in SkBoxBlur_NEON()
|
D | SkXfermode_opts_arm_neon.cpp | 62 uint32x4_t cmp1, cmp2; in clamp_div255round_simd8_32() 408 uint32x4_t scdc2_1, scdc2_2; in overlay_hardlight_color() 445 uint32x4_t cmp1, cmp2; in overlay_hardlight_color() 656 uint32x4_t val1, val2; in blendfunc_multiply_color()
|
/external/skia/src/opts/ |
D | SkBlurImage_opts_neon.cpp | 43 const uint32x4_t scale = vdupq_n_u32((1 << 24) / kernelSize); in SkBoxBlur_NEON() 44 const uint32x4_t half = vdupq_n_u32(1 << 23); in SkBoxBlur_NEON() 46 uint32x4_t sum = vdupq_n_u32(0); in SkBoxBlur_NEON() 57 uint32x4_t result = vmlaq_u32(half, sum, scale); in SkBoxBlur_NEON()
|
D | SkXfermode_opts_arm_neon.cpp | 62 uint32x4_t cmp1, cmp2; in clamp_div255round_simd8_32() 408 uint32x4_t scdc2_1, scdc2_2; in overlay_hardlight_color() 445 uint32x4_t cmp1, cmp2; in overlay_hardlight_color() 656 uint32x4_t val1, val2; in blendfunc_multiply_color()
|
/external/clang/test/CodeGenCXX/ |
D | aarch64-mangle-neon-vectors.cpp | 28 typedef __attribute__((neon_vector_type(4))) unsigned int uint32x4_t; typedef 79 void f20(uint32x4_t) {} in f20() argument
|
/external/chromium_org/third_party/WebKit/Source/platform/graphics/cpu/arm/filters/ |
D | FECompositeArithmeticNEON.h | 45 uint32x4_t max255 = vdupq_n_u32(255); in computeArithmeticPixelsNeon()
|
/external/webrtc/src/modules/audio_processing/aecm/ |
D | aecm_core_neon.c | 201 uint32x4_t tmp32x4_0; in CalcLinearEnergiesNeon()
|
/external/chromium_org/third_party/skia/src/core/ |
D | SkBlitter_RGB16.cpp | 393 uint32x4_t color, dev_lo, dev_hi; in blitMask() 394 uint32x4_t wn1, wn2, tmp; in blitMask() 395 uint32x4_t vmask_g16, vmask_ng16; in blitMask()
|
/external/skia/src/core/ |
D | SkBlitter_RGB16.cpp | 393 uint32x4_t color, dev_lo, dev_hi; in blitMask() 394 uint32x4_t wn1, wn2, tmp; in blitMask() 395 uint32x4_t vmask_g16, vmask_ng16; in blitMask()
|
/external/eigen/Eigen/src/Core/arch/NEON/ |
D | Complex.h | 17 static uint32x4_t p4ui_CONJ_XOR = EIGEN_INIT_NEON_PACKET4(0x00000000, 0x80000000, 0x00000000, 0x800…
|
D | PacketMath.h | 31 typedef uint32x4_t Packet4ui;
|
/external/chromium_org/third_party/openssl/openssl/patches/ |
D | chacha20poly1305.patch | 683 +#define ROTV1(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,1) 684 +#define ROTV2(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,2) 685 +#define ROTV3(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,3) 692 +#define ROTW7(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,7),(uint32x4_t)x,25) 693 +#define ROTW8(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,8),(uint32x4_t)x,24) 694 +#define ROTW12(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,12),(uint32x4_t)x,20)
|
/external/chromium_org/third_party/openssl/patches.chromium/ |
D | 0007-chacha.patch | 2281 ++#define ROTV1(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,1) 2282 ++#define ROTV2(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,2) 2283 ++#define ROTV3(x) (vec)vextq_u32((uint32x4_t)x,(uint32x4_t)x,3) 2290 ++#define ROTW7(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,7),(uint32x4_t)x,25) 2291 ++#define ROTW8(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,8),(uint32x4_t)x,24) 2292 ++#define ROTW12(x) (vec)vsriq_n_u32(vshlq_n_u32((uint32x4_t)x,12),(uint32x4_t)x,20)
|